- [ ] Key ceremony, step 4: verify the Marrowfield reporting database's monthly partitions before encrypting the archive. Each table is partitioned by month; confirm the current month's partition exists and the oldest partition has been detached per the retention schedule. New contractors: do not create partitions manually — use the rollover script only. Once the partition list matches the ledger, sign off and continue. Unlock the ceremony workstation with the passphrase given below.

recovery phrase for fajeg-kawep: druix-gorius-briax-ulaeth-fraox-lammir-pelox-jormir-pelwyn-julir

INTERNAL MEMO — Finance Team Only

Re: Term Sheet from Caldrey Systems

Caldrey's revised term sheet arrived Tuesday. Key points: a three-year supply commitment, volume rebates tiered at 8% and 12%, and an exclusivity clause covering the Velmora product line. Lena Harwick has flagged the exclusivity language as potentially restrictive given our pipeline with other partners. Please model cash impact under both tiers before Friday's review. Our position going into negotiations is noted below.

board note of kahag-baguf: The finance team signed off on a budget of $419.2 million for Project Gorvan.

// Watchdog restart threshold for the Lumekiosk shell.
// If the kiosk UI fails three consecutive heartbeats, the watchdog
// force-restarts the renderer. Do NOT lower this below 3: field units
// in the Varden depots occasionally miss a single heartbeat under
// thermal load, and aggressive restarts wipe the customer's cart.
// On-call: before changing this value, confirm the deployed firmware
// matches the approved image. The approved build token follows.

build token for bageg-yahof: htk3_673

// BROKER_PROTOCOL_VERSION governs the wire format negotiated with the
// Tindermere message broker. We are mid-upgrade from the 3.x cluster to
// 4.1; bump this constant only after all consumers in the Rookhaven
// fleet acknowledge the new frame header, per the plan reviewed at the
// weekly eng sync. Rolling back requires draining queues first.
// The broker build this was last validated against is noted below.

build token for tawif-bahip: htk31_68bba16e1afabfef4ecc69408c06f16